Lets review the Triple Header.
After France everyone was questioning Vettel and his explosive personality. Hamilton wins and it was looking like Mercedes were finally back and the momentum was swinging their way.
Next, Austria. After a rather average qualifying session, Vettel saw a grid drop due to blocking Sainz, yet again prompting media and fans to question his abilities. Come the race it was looking like and easy Mercedes 1-2 until the unthinkable happened. Bottas DNFs and Merc have a strategy blunder leaving Hamilton out to dry. Vettel then performs the overtake of the race on the championship leader leaving him in the dust and taking the final podium spot. Hamilton then amazingly has a DNF. The first time a Mercedes has a double DNF due to technical reasons since the 50's. Ferrari regain the lead of both championships. This is also the second race in a row where Kimi has delivered a phenomenal performance, the first being in France.
Finally, Great Britain. Vettel missed most of FP3 due to a neck problem. Qualifying was close but saw Lewis just clinch the pole position while Vettel and Raikkonen were 2nd and 3rd respectively. Race day arrives and Vettel completely mugs Hamilton off at the start. Raikkonen then completes the mugging when he spins Lewis out (Thanks Kimi ). Two safety cars ensured Hamilton a potential win. Vettel again pulls off an amazing overtake to regain the lead of the race. Raikkonen for the third race in a row earns his spot as a Ferrari driver. Vettel pulled off an amazing race with neck issues throughout the weekend. Overall, Ferrari extend both championship leads, Raikkonen is performing like himself again, and the Mercs are left eating glue out of their hands.
